The Growing Importance of Non-Ferrous Metals


Non-ferrous metals do not contain iron, which makes them resistant to rust and corrosion. This property makes them invaluable in manufacturing, construction, and technology. For example, copper is a key component in electrical wiring and renewable energy systems, while aluminum is prized for its lightweight and strength in transportation.


The global push toward clean energy and electric vehicles has increased demand for metals like lithium, cobalt, and nickel. These metals are critical for batteries and other energy storage solutions. Challenges Facing the Industry


Despite strong demand, the non-ferrous metals sector faces several challenges:


  • Supply Chain Disruptions

Political instability, trade restrictions, and environmental regulations can interrupt the supply of key metals. For instance, recent export controls in some countries have tightened access to rare earth elements.


  • Environmental Concerns

Mining operations must balance extraction with environmental impact. Sustainable mining practices are becoming a priority, but they can increase costs and complicate operations.


  • Price Volatility

Prices for non-ferrous metals can fluctuate widely due to market speculation, geopolitical events, and changes in demand. This volatility creates risk for investors and producers alike.

Strategic Investment Opportunities


Investors looking to enter or expand in the non-ferrous metals market should consider several key areas:


  • Emerging Technologies

Innovations in battery technology and recycling can reshape demand patterns. For example, advancements in solid-state batteries may reduce reliance on certain metals while increasing demand for others.


  • Geographic Diversification

Investing in mining projects across different continents can protect against regional disruptions. Africa, South America, and Australia offer promising deposits of various non-ferrous metals.


  • Sustainability Focus

Projects that prioritize environmental and social governance (ESG) criteria are gaining favor. These investments often attract long-term capital and reduce regulatory risks.

The Role of Technology and Data


Technology plays a crucial role in shaping the future of non-ferrous metals. Digital tools such as AI-driven exploration, real-time supply chain tracking, and predictive analytics help companies optimize operations and anticipate market shifts.
